The Information Systems Manager is responsible for overseeing the integration and management of the organization's ERP and digital systems across multiple entities as we expand, including regional entities. This role involves ensuring that our systems and infrastructures support business processes effectively, optimizing workflows, and leading system-related projects to enhance operational efficiency.
Key Responsibilities:
- Oversee the implementation and integration of ERP systems across various business entities.
- Ensure seamless data flow and process integration between different modules and systems.
- Collaborate with stakeholders to identify system requirements and ensure the configuration of the ERP solutions meet business needs.
- Analyze existing business processes and workflows to identify areas for improvement.
- Design and implement optimized processes that leverage ERP and other digital capabilities.
- Develop and maintain process documentation and standard operating procedures.
- Manage and lead digital implementation and upgrade projects, including planning, execution, and monitoring.
- Coordinate with various departments to ensure successful project delivery.
- Prepare project plans, timelines, and status reports for stakeholders.
- Manage relationships with vendors and external service providers.
- Negotiate contracts and service level agreements (SLAs) to ensure quality and cost-effective services.
- Collaborate with stakeholders to understand their system needs and provide effective solutions.
- Ensure timely and effective support for users for seamless usage of the digital systems.
- Develop and deliver training programs to enhance digital proficiency across the organization.
- Create and maintain user manuals and system documentation.
- Implement and enforce security policies and procedures to protect our systems from unauthorized access and cyber threats.
- Ensure compliance with relevant laws, regulations, and industry standards.
- Conduct regular security audits and vulnerability assessments.
- Develop and implement disaster recovery plans to ensure business continuity.
- Regularly test and update disaster recovery plans to ensure effectiveness.
- Coordinate response efforts during system outages.
